Microstructures, mechanical properties and corrosion resistances of 29Cr super duplex stainless steel (SDSS) with N contents of 0.11%. 0.26% and 0.42% have been investigated by XRD, SEM, EDS. electrochemical workstation and XPS. The results show that with increasing N content the distribution of Cr becomes homogeneous. the amount of gamma phase increases according to a linear relationship of phi(gamma) = 60 x w(N)+21.97, and the tensile strength and elongation of the steel are improved according to the relationships of sigma(b) = 318.33 x root w(N)+626.3 and delta = 60 x w(N)+10.83, respectively, due to the roles of solution strengthening and reducing (Mn, Cr)S precipitation. In the process of seawater corrosion; a phase in the steel would be corroded first, N can form NH4+ and NO3- to promote the re passivation effect of passive film; and Mo can form MoO42- to improve the stability of passivated layer and strengthen the corrosion resistance of the steel. The higher the N content, the lower the corrosion current density and the better the corrosion resistance for the steel.
